Transaction a3cca32ae97642ea1fc366ae1b5fe5409c19aee9f9876b75f2883a17a11ab978

4 Input
1 Outputs
  • a3cca32ae97642ea1fc366ae1b5fe5409c19aee9f9876b75f2883a17a11ab978:0
  • value  46270555
    address  3QjuuEg8J7vtSPRjkaBvSzi3Po5Vf3twHL